Method
Preparing the Mousse
- 1
Melt Chocolate and Butter
In a heatproof bowl, combine the dark chocolate and unsalted butter. Place the bowl over a pot of simmering water (double boiler method) and stir until completely melted and smooth. Remove from heat and let cool slightly.
- 2
Whisk Eggs and Sugar
In a separate mixing bowl, whisk the large eggs and granulated sugar together until the mixture is light and fluffy, about 5-7 minutes. The mixture should have doubled in volume.
- 3
- 4
Whip the Cream
In another bowl, whip the heavy cream until soft peaks form. Be careful not to over-whip; you want it to be smooth and creamy.
- 5
Fold in the Cream
Gently fold the whipped cream into the chocolate mixture in three additions. Start by folding in one-third of the whipped cream to lighten the mixture, then fold in the remaining whipped cream until no white streaks remain.
- 6
Chill the Mousse
Spoon the mousse into serving dishes or cups and refrigerate for at least 2 hours, or until set.
